NYSC extends service year of corps member for criticising Tinubu

The National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) has reportedly extended the service year of Rita Ushie, a corps member popularly known on Instagram as Raye, by two months following a disciplinary action linked to her viral video criticizing President Bola Tinubu’s economic policies—Sahara Reporters.
Raye had trended in April 2025 after posting a video lamenting the rising cost of living and economic hardship under the current administration. The video gone viral online and, according to her, triggered threats from NYSC officials who demanded she take down the post.
She was later invited by the NYSC to face a disciplinary committee, a move that drew backlash from civil society groups and Nigerians online who accused the scheme of attempting to suppress free expression. Notably, rights activist Omoyele Sowore and other concerned Nigerians accompanied her to the venue of the first disciplinary hearing. However, NYSC officials failed to show up.
With only one month left in her service year, Ushie was summoned again on Wednesday, June 18, to the Lagos State orientation camp in Iyana Ipaja. Despite making the trip, she was reportedly told to return the following week without any formal documentation explaining the process.
According to Jonathan Ugbal, South-South Coordinator of the Take It Back Movement, who has been in contact with Ushie’s family, the corps member finally faced the panel this week.
“She went there eventually and faced them, apologizing to the staff who felt offended by the backlash they received over the incident,” Ugbal said. “However, her mother called me moments ago to say she was crying over the phone after being informed that her service year has been extended by two months.”
Ugbal added that the extension has taken a toll on Ushie, who is reportedly too distraught to speak publicly at the moment.
The NYSC has yet to officially comment on the development, but critics have described the punishment as excessive and politically motivated.
